I have 7 pages... Is this with CONFIG_DEBUG_WX=y? My guess is that it's for mapping the PM assembly to SRAM. This is already fixed for am335x that is using drivers/misc/sram*.c. I think omap2 - omap4 still need fixing if this is the culprit. Regards, Tony
